ProbOnto is an ontology and knowledge base of probability distributions.
This repository hosts versioned technical releases, development snapshots of ProbOnto and supporting material.
Technical releases follow their own process and do not necessarily occur together with human readable documentation releases. The OWL implementation only partially covers the content of the documented ProbOnto knowledge base.

The coverage provided in the OWL implementation of ProbOnto for versions 2.x can be illustrated with the type of information encoded for Normal1. The file is an excerpt from the OWL encoding of ProbOnto v2.0 containing RDF statements whose subject is Normal1 and examples of each of the entities related to Normal1, yet it is not listing all entities so-related within the OWL file (Normal1 has more associated functions, moments and parameter defined in the same ways as those illustrated).

probonto4ols.owl is an endpoint for the EBI's OLS allowing OLS-style access. This file is updated with minor revisions of the OWL implementation of ProbOnto.
